From safer communities to cleaner air, improved transportation and optimised usage of energy, it is hard to ignore the many benefits a smart city can offer, both for its citizens and for businesses.
As the concept becomes a reality, non-connected devices will need to integrate into an IoT ecosystem that will enable the collection, management and analysis of data. This will, in turn, improve infrastructure, public services and more, positively affecting quality of life for all residents.

Air treatment using UV(C) LEDs and TiO2 Photo catalysts with Seoul Viosys
UV LEDs alone or in combination with TiO2 Photocatalysts can be used in numerous applications and have the ability to significantly improve the quality of the air we breathe. This technology has also the capability to reduce the concentration of airborne pathogens in environments that are prone to such pollutants.
Seoul Viosys will present an outlook on UV LED technology for air and explain the main design parameters that have to be considered during the development phase of a chemical free, non-toxic and environmentally friendly air treatment system.
Air Quality sensors and solutions from Renesas
Air Quality is crucial for living and strongly influences human and animal well-being. However, we do not have any senses to directly detect whether air quality is good or bad. We only indirectly feel the consequences of bad air by getting a headache or getting sick. Modern electronic sensors can help us by providing reliable data about the air quality around us, indoor, outdoor or even in the fridge.
Come and see Renesas Sensors and Solutions based on typical Use Cases around Smart Home & Building. The session will give you details of Renesas Sensors and include a live demo of EU045 Air Quality Sensor Solution PoC, using Renesas Sensors + Power + MCU incl. wireless charging and communication.

Lighting Up Smarter Buildings Using PoE with Microchip
Intelligent lighting is no longer just about networked-based LED lighting. Building on the network, LED lighting can be integrated with sensors to measure temperature and ambient light in a room. This feedback can then be used to control both lighting and automated shades.
Motion detectors can be used to shut of lighting in rooms that are not in use and can also be connected to access control to turn off when people exit the building.
This session will demonstrate how Power over Ethernet enables all of these systems to work together in Smarter Buildings while providing faster deployment and lowering operating expenses.
Simplify the Development of Smart and Safe Cities with Xilinx Kria SOMs
AI-enabled applications are increasingly being deployed at the edge. Xilinx Kria System-on-Modules (SOMs) provide a secure and production-ready multi-core Arm processing and FPGA platform including memories, power management, and your choice of a Yocto or Ubuntu Linux infrastructure to build accelerated AI-enabled applications at the edge. Smart City applications such as license plate detection, retail analytics, and others require a large amount of processing to be performed with low latency, low power consumption and in a small footprint, which Kria SOMs facilitate. Furthermore, Kria SOMs feature a radical new way to design with Xilinx: Accelerated Applications via the Xilinx App Store.
Kria Accelerated Apps offer an industry-first shortcut that enable both new and experienced Xilinx designers to skip doing any sort of FPGA design, either through traditional or modern means, if they choose. Accelerated Apps are easily downloaded to connected Kria SOMs and give the SOM the personality of a purpose-built Smart Camera, AI Box, or other Vision AI system, on demand. These Apps are fully accelerated, from the image acquisition to the pre-processing pipeline to the AI inference to the post-processing and encoding/network connectivity, offering the highest performance for industrial use cases and environments. Accelerated Apps are designed by Xilinx and ecosystem partners and range from license plate recognition, retail shopper re-identification, HDR image signal processing, natural language processing and expanding to many more over time.
Learn about how Kria SOMs enhance productivity and performance, while reducing cost and overhead for both Vision AI and other embedded systems, regardless of your experience-level with Xilinx. Presentation will be followed by a Q&A session.
